Model History
USS Vestal (AR-4) was a U.S. Navy fleet repair ship that provided heavy maintenance and repair support to warships, enabling fleets to remain operational away from major shipyards. Vestal is best known for her presence at Pearl Harbor on 7 December 1941; moored alongside USS Arizona, she was damaged in the attack but survived and went on to perform vital repair and salvage work throughout the Pacific, supporting carrier and battleship operations. After extensive wartime service she was retired and struck from the Naval Register in the postwar period.
